Magika 1.0: การปฏิวัติวงการตรวจจับไฟล์จาก Google
เมื่อพูดถึงเรื่องความปลอดภัยบนโลกออนไลน์ หลายคนอาจนึกถึงซอฟต์แวร์ป้องกันไวรัส หรือระบบรักษาความปลอดภัยเครือข่าย แต่มีอีกหนึ่งองค์ประกอบสำคัญที่หลายคนมองข้ามไป นั่นก็คือการตรวจจับรูปแบบไฟล์ (File Format Detection) ที่ถูกต้องแม่นยำ และล่าสุด Google ได้ก้าวไปอีกขั้นด้วยการเปิดตัว Magika 1.0 ซึ่งเป็นเครื่องมือตรวจจับรูปแบบไฟล์ที่ได้รับการพัฒนาขึ้นใหม่ทั้งหมด โดยใช้ภาษา Rust ในการเขียนโค้ดหลัก นี่คือการเปลี่ยนแปลงครั้งสำคัญที่ไม่ได้เป็นเพียงแค่การปรับปรุง แต่เป็นการปฏิวัติวิธีการที่ Google มองเรื่องความปลอดภัยของข้อมูล
Magika 1.0 เป็นมากกว่าแค่โปรแกรมตรวจจับไฟล์ธรรมดา มันคือเครื่องมือที่ถูกออกแบบมาเพื่อระบุประเภทของไฟล์ต่างๆ ได้อย่างรวดเร็วและแม่นยำ ไม่ว่าจะเป็นไฟล์รูปภาพ, เอกสาร, หรือแม้แต่โค้ดโปรแกรม Magika สามารถวิเคราะห์และระบุรูปแบบของไฟล์ได้อย่างมีประสิทธิภาพ ซึ่งเป็นสิ่งสำคัญอย่างยิ่งในการป้องกันภัยคุกคามทางไซเบอร์
ทำไมต้อง Rust? ความท้าทายใหม่ของ Google
การตัดสินใจเปลี่ยนมาใช้ Rust ในการพัฒนา Magika 1.0 ไม่ใช่เรื่องบังเอิญ ภาษา Rust เป็นภาษาโปรแกรมที่เน้นเรื่องความปลอดภัยของหน่วยความจำ (Memory Safety) และประสิทธิภาพสูง ซึ่งเป็นสิ่งสำคัญอย่างยิ่งสำหรับ Magika ที่ต้องประมวลผลไฟล์จำนวนมหาศาลจากแหล่งต่างๆ การใช้ Rust ช่วยลดความเสี่ยงของช่องโหว่ด้านความปลอดภัยที่อาจเกิดขึ้นจากการเขียนโปรแกรมในภาษาอื่นๆ
ก่อนหน้านี้ แม้ว่า Magika จะมีการใช้ Rust ในส่วนประกอบบางส่วน เช่น Command Line Interface (CLI) แต่โค้ดหลักยังคงใช้ภาษาอื่น การเปลี่ยนแปลงครั้งนี้หมายความว่า Google ได้ให้ความสำคัญกับความปลอดภัยในระดับโครงสร้างพื้นฐานของ Magika อย่างจริงจัง โดย Rust จะช่วยให้ Magika ทำงานได้อย่างมีประสิทธิภาพมากขึ้น ปลอดภัยยิ่งขึ้น และมีความสามารถในการตรวจจับรูปแบบไฟล์ที่หลากหลายยิ่งขึ้น
ข้อดีหลักๆ ของ Magika 1.0 ที่ใช้ Rust:
- ความปลอดภัยที่เหนือกว่า: Rust ช่วยลดโอกาสเกิดข้อผิดพลาดด้านความปลอดภัยที่เกี่ยวข้องกับหน่วยความจำ
- ประสิทธิภาพสูง: Rust ช่วยให้ Magika สามารถประมวลผลไฟล์จำนวนมากได้อย่างรวดเร็ว
- ความสามารถในการปรับขนาด: Rust ช่วยให้ Magika สามารถปรับขนาดเพื่อรองรับการใช้งานที่เพิ่มขึ้นได้ง่าย
มากกว่า 200 รูปแบบไฟล์: ความสามารถในการตรวจจับที่หลากหลาย
หนึ่งในจุดเด่นสำคัญของ Magika 1.0 คือความสามารถในการตรวจจับรูปแบบไฟล์ที่หลากหลาย ปัจจุบัน Magika สามารถตรวจจับรูปแบบไฟล์ได้มากกว่า 200 รูปแบบ รวมถึงรูปแบบไฟล์ที่ซับซ้อน เช่น Javascript (JS) ที่มีการแยกแยะรายละเอียดที่แม่นยำยิ่งขึ้น ความสามารถนี้ทำให้ Magika เป็นเครื่องมือที่ทรงพลังในการวิเคราะห์และจัดการไฟล์ต่างๆ
การที่ Magika สามารถระบุรูปแบบไฟล์ได้อย่างถูกต้องแม่นยำ ช่วยให้ผู้ใช้งานสามารถป้องกันตัวเองจากไฟล์ที่เป็นอันตรายได้ดียิ่งขึ้น ตัวอย่างเช่น หาก Magika ตรวจพบว่าไฟล์ที่ได้รับมาเป็นไฟล์ที่เป็นอันตราย ระบบรักษาความปลอดภัยก็จะสามารถดำเนินการเพื่อป้องกันความเสียหายที่อาจเกิดขึ้นได้ทันที
อนาคตของ Magika และการเปลี่ยนแปลงที่คาดหวัง:
การเปิดตัว Magika 1.0 เป็นเพียงจุดเริ่มต้นเท่านั้น Google ยังคงมุ่งมั่นที่จะพัฒนา Magika อย่างต่อเนื่อง โดยคาดว่าจะมีการเพิ่มความสามารถในการตรวจจับรูปแบบไฟล์ใหม่ๆ และปรับปรุงประสิทธิภาพของเครื่องมือให้ดียิ่งขึ้นในอนาคตอันใกล้ การเปลี่ยนแปลงนี้สะท้อนให้เห็นถึงความมุ่งมั่นของ Google ในการสร้างระบบรักษาความปลอดภัยที่แข็งแกร่งและปกป้องผู้ใช้งานจากภัยคุกคามทางไซเบอร์
สำหรับผู้ที่สนใจ Magika 1.0 สามารถศึกษาข้อมูลเพิ่มเติมและดาวน์โหลดได้จากเว็บไซต์ของ Google ซึ่งจะช่วยให้ผู้ใช้ทั่วไปและนักพัฒนาสามารถนำ Magika ไปประยุกต์ใช้ในการรักษาความปลอดภัยของข้อมูลได้อย่างมีประสิทธิภาพ

ที่มา: Blognone
Reviewed by IOffer
on
พฤศจิกายน 10, 2568
Rating:

ไม่มีความคิดเห็น:
แสดงความคิดเห็น